How To Fix TL620 - Length information for data element & was not available


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: TL - Messages for language transports

  • Message number: 620

  • Message text: Length information for data element & was not available

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message TL620 - Length information for data element & was not available ?

    The SAP error message TL620, which states "Length information for data element & was not available," typically occurs when the system is unable to retrieve the length information for a specific data element. This can happen for various reasons, including issues with the data dictionary or inconsistencies in the data model.

    Causes:

    1. Missing Data Element Definition: The data element referenced in the error message may not be defined in the Data Dictionary (SE11).
    2. Transport Issues: If the data element was recently transported from another system, there may have been issues during the transport process.
    3. Inconsistent Data Dictionary: There may be inconsistencies or corruption in the Data Dictionary.
    4. Authorization Issues: Lack of proper authorizations to access the data element or its properties.
    5. Development Environment Issues: If you are working in a development environment, the data element may not have been activated or may be in a state that prevents it from being accessed.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Data Element Definition:

      • Go to transaction SE11 and check if the data element exists. If it does not, you may need to create it or restore it from a transport.
    2. Activate the Data Element:

      • If the data element exists but is not activated, activate it in SE11.
    3. Check Transport Logs:

      • If the data element was recently transported, check the transport logs for any errors or issues that may have occurred during the transport.
    4. Consistency Check:

      • Run a consistency check on the Data Dictionary using transaction SE14 or SE11 to identify and resolve any inconsistencies.
    5. Authorization Check:

      • Ensure that you have the necessary authorizations to access the data element. You may need to consult with your SAP security team.
    6. Debugging:

      • If you are a developer, you can use the debugger to trace where the error is occurring and gather more context about the issue.
    7. Consult SAP Notes:

      • Check the SAP Support Portal for any relevant SAP Notes that may address this specific error message or provide additional troubleshooting steps.
